Why are my .obj files exporting all white?
I textured a model in Blender and the render shows it working perfectly, but when I export it as an .obj and try to load it into Tilt Brush it comes up textureless

what do?

Scre Jan 5, 2018 @ 2:42am 
with .obj usually comes a .tga file wich contains the texture, the Obj file doesn't contain any texture. u should load both in your other program

The Renderer Jan 5, 2018 @ 3:52am 
That .mtl file is the material for your .obj file. Make sure the paths to the textures in that file are correct (you can open it with an editor). And of course you will need the obj, the mtl and the textures to import it into Tilt Brush (I assume, never used it myself).
